Bush No or Poor Final Spin

Washer-dryer drum does not spin at high speed; clothes come out very wet but machine completes the cycle.

Possible Causes

Unbalanced load detection preventing spin, Blocked drain system leaving residual water, Worn motor brushes, Faulty tachometer sensor

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Unplug before accessing filters or rear panel.

  • Check load distribution: Avoid single heavy items (e.g. one duvet). Redistribute clothes evenly and run an extra spin cycle.
  • Clean pump filter: Open the pump filter and remove debris. Poor drainage can prevent high-speed spin.
  • Check drain hose height: Ensure the drain hose is installed at the correct height (usually 60–100 cm) to prevent siphoning.
  • Inspect motor and tachometer: If the issue persists with all loads, inspect motor brushes and tachometer sensor as described in motor-related faults. Replace worn brushes or faulty tachometer with Bush-compatible parts.
